               Once  the  Wasit  Juri  completed  the  requirement,  the  Technical  Official  then  can  attend
               International Upgrading Wasit Juri Course – for Class 1 – endorsed by the International Pencak
               Silat Federation.

               International Class 1
               Expectation after completing International Class 1 Wasit-Juri Course as follow:

                     1.    Able to understand the overall rules and regulations of the different categories
                           for Tanding (Match), Seni (Artistic) – Tunggal (Single), Ganda (Double), and Regu
                           (Team).
                     2.    Able to officiate a Pencak Silat games confidently.
                     3.    Able to delegate duties to Wasit-Juri to be on duty.
                     4.    Able to know the necessities needed in running a Pencak Silat championship.
                     5.    Understand the protest procedures.
                     6.    Able to treat officials and participants in a professional way.

               Upon completing the course successfully, the Wasit Juri will be receiving International Class 1
               Badge – where he/she will need to put on their uniform when on duty.
